  • Well i think that 2003 beta has four maps which really deserve it to be ported over into current nexuiz. Nexdm8 (in the map sources its switched with 9, thanks to savage for noticing) seems like the least work, It seems to be well textured. Imo is just needs a reworked item layout and maybe that strange shiny texture and that 'hidden hole' both need to be removed. Well some more connections would not be bad but that would be advanced stuff.
    nexdm10 has a really great map layout. It will work very well as 1on1 map or minsta or nixnex ffa. But it needs quite some work. There are no real textures just white, no lightning, a few spots missing white textures. But that map just feels right, its really worth working on it.
    The other two interesting maps are nexdm3 and nexdm13. But those are way to complex (visually) in their current state and even run bad on modern hardware. I do not want to know how they performed back then. But they too have quite a few interesting ideas and nice layout and whats more they are quite large and would be suited for nice tdm matches..
